Cost of Drainage Digging in Bainbridge Island
The cost of drainage digging in Bainbridge Island, WA, can vary significantly based on several factors. Whether you are dealing with a minor repair or a major installation, understanding these factors can help you budget effectively for your drainage project.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Soil Type: The type of soil in Bainbridge Island can impact the ease of digging and the equipment required.
- Depth and Length of Dig: Deeper and longer drainage systems will naturally cost more due to the increased labor and materials needed.
- Permits and Regulations: Local regulations and the cost of obtaining necessary permits can add to the overall expense.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require specialized equipment, increasing the cost.
- Weather Conditions: Seasonal weather can affect the timeline and cost, particularly during the rainy season.
-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Bainbridge Island can vary, affecting the overall cost of the project.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
| Task | Average Cost |
|---|---|
| Basic Drainage Digging | $1,500 - $3,000 |
| French Drain Installation | $2,000 - $6,000 |
| Trenching for Utilities | $1,000 - $4,000 |
| Stormwater Drainage System | $3,000 - $7,500 |
| Repair Existing Drainage | $500 - $2,000 |
